The present invention relates to a photopolymerizable composition comprising a polymerizable, polyethylenically unsaturated compound, benzil and/or fluorenone, a specific biphenylyl ketone such as para-phenyl benzophenone and a reducing agent such as a tertiary amine. The present composition permits rapid and complete curing. Moreover, in the photo-polymerization of compounds sensitive to air inhibition non-tacky surfaces are obtained. The effect observed is based on a synergism between the present photoinitiators.
The advantages of the invention are most manifest in curing relatively thick layers of materials.
